The German composer and organist, Gottfried August Homilius, was a pupil of J.S. Bach, and master of Johann Adam Hiller.He studied privately with J.S. Bach. Homilius predominantly composed church music. This Motet for mixed choir has a Cantus Firmus in the bass-part on: "O Patris caritas", in the Netherlands nowadays known as the Christmas song "In dulci jubilo". This instrumental version can be played bij SATB recorders.
